Keyboard component

Component to allow you to get direct input from the keyboard. Specific keys can be polled to test if they are pressed and provide interaction with the runtime panel. Examples

Here is an example of how to use the keyboard component to map key pressed to various functions on the panel.

FC6 Icon.png Keyboard Example


You can define keys that can be changed by the user by right clicking the keys in the keyboard component property and exposing them to the top level.

KeyboardExpose.jpg


Once the properties have been exposed you can double click the top level property and rename to give a meaningful name in your application.

KeyboardKeys.jpg


The user can then easily select which key they would like to assign to each function.


Downloadable macro reference

Fc9-comp-macro.png GetKeyPress
Checks a single virtual key code to test if the button is pressed or not. 
Fc9-u8-icon.png - BYTE KeyCode
Virtual Key Code Number 
Fc9-u8-icon.png - BYTE Return


Fc9-comp-macro.png CheckMultipleKeys
Checks all of the keys enabled in the component properties. If any keys are pressed then their scan index number is returned. If no keys are pressed then 0 is returned. 
Fc9-u8-icon.png - BYTE Return
